命令行工具在现代计算机操作中扮演着重要角色。相比图形用户界面(GUI),命令行界面(CLI)提供了一种更为高效和灵活的交互方式,吸引了越来越多的开发者和技术爱好者。这种工具的好处不仅体现在简便的操作上,也体现在可以快速进行各种任务,有助于提升工作效率和技能水平。

命令行的优势之一是速度。通过输入简单的命令,用户可以快速完成一系列复杂的操作,而无需依赖繁琐的鼠标点击。例如,在处理大量文件时,使用命令行可以轻松地批量重命名、移动或删除文件,这在图形界面中往往需要多次点击和等待。命令行还允许用户通过脚本自动执行多步操作,进一步节省时间。
在开发和系统管理中,命令行的灵活性同样不容小觑。许多专业工具和编程环境在 CLI 中表现得尤为出色。例如,Git 等版本控制工具通过命令行能够实现更灵活的代码管理,支持远程操作和协作开发。而对于系统管理员来说,命令行能够直接访问和配置系统设置,完成网络监测和资源管理,提供了更多的控制权和精确度。
市场趋势也显示,越来越多的操作系统,如 Linux、macOS 和 Windows,都在持续优化其命令行环境。Linux 的 Bash、Windows 的 PowerShell 和 macOS 的 Terminal,各具特色,用户可以根据个人的需要选择合适的命令行工具。这种多样性鼓励用户探索和学习命令行,进一步提升自身的技术水平。
DIY 组装方面,命令行工具也可以为爱好者提供支持。在安装和配置硬件时,通过命令行可以迅速获得系统信息、驱动程序状态及性能指标,为日常维护和硬件升级提供数据支持。命令行的使用能够增强用户对计算机底层操作的理解,提升问题解决能力。
命令行工具的学习并不困难,许多教学资源都提供了丰富的教程和示例。无论是初学者还是已经具备一定基础的用户,通过实践和探索,总能在命令行世界中找到适合自己的使用方法和技巧。
常见问题解答:
1. 命令行工具赛过图形界面的原因是什么?
- 命令行工具通常更快,可以批量处理文件和自动化任务,且占用系统资源更少。
2. 初学者如何开始学习命令行?
- 初学者可以通过在线教程、书籍或者视频教学,选择适合自己的学习方式,从基础命令开始学习。
3. 使用命令行工具有什么常见的应用?
- 常见应用包括文件管理、系统监控、网络配置、软件安装及版本控制等。
4. 可以使用哪些免费工具来学习命令行?
- 许多操作系统都自带命令行工具,如 Windows 的 PowerShell、Linux 的 Terminal、macOS 的 Terminal,此外还有在线模拟器和学习平台。
5. 使用命令行有什么安全风险?
- 由于命令行操作不经过图形界面,所以容易误输入命令产生不必要的错误,用户需谨慎操作,确保知道自己在做什么。
